Henry
Sinai, the founder and managing partner
of IP-Partnership, is a qualified and experienced Patent Attorney
familiar with US and European practice, having over twenty years
experience in Israel.
In
1994 Henry joined the
Patent and Trademark offices of Tally Eitan and Heidi Brun and together
with Zeev Pearl was one of the original team of Lawyers and Patent
Attorneys which during the next seven years helped to build up the
office into one of the larger Intellectual Property Law offices (Eitan,
Pearl, Latzer, Cohen-Zedek (EPLC) in Israel. In
2001 Henry left EPLC
as head of the High-Tech Patent Dept. to set up the offices of
IP-Partnership.
Henry
has degrees in Mechanical/Civil Engineering and Law. Fields of
expertise include Computers (hardware and software), Mechanical, Image
Processing, Printing, Medical Devices, Telecommunications and
Semiconductors. He has drafted and prosecuted patent applications
worldwide, resulting in the registration of over a hundred patents. Prior to moving to Israel,
Henry
Sinai was the Chief Executive for a successful civil engineering
company.

Daniel J. Swirsky
is a registered Israeli patent attorney and US Patent
Agent. Prior to becoming a Patent Agent, Mr. Swirsky enjoyed a career
in information technology as a computer and network specialist for
Price Waterhouse and Union Bank of Switzerland, and as IT management
consultant with Coopers & Lybrand and McKinsey &
Company.
Dan Swirsky specializes in
patent drafting and prosecution in the areas of computer hardware and
software, networking and Internet technologies, and electronic
commerce. Dan has drafted and prosecuted patent applications for
companies including Motorola, 3Com, and Texas Instruments, as well as
for many well-known Internet start-ups.

Edward Langer is a registered patent attorney before the
Israeli and US patent offices. He is admitted
to U.S. District Court for the Western Dist. of Pennsylvania and the Court of
Appeals for the Federal Circuit.
Ed Langer has over twenty five years of experience in patent prosecution
and litigation, designs and trademarks. Ed has degrees in Electrical
and Electronics Engineering (BSEE) and Law (JD) as well as an MBA. He specializes in the areas of communications,
computers, electronics, power systems, mechanics, optics, physics and semi-conductors.
David Klein is
a patent agent registered both in the US and Israel with over fifteen
years of experience. David specializes in drafting patents in many
fields, including mechanical engineering, optics, agriculture,
telecommunications, transistors (circuit and chip level), Internet, and
many medical fields, including medical imaging, ophthalmology,
gynecology, dentistry, radiosurgery, stents and others.

Hanni Rosenzweig
Hanni Rosenzweig has more than
fifteen years of
experience practicing Trademark and Intellectual Property Law. Formerly
a
Senior Associate with two renowned IP law firms in Israel, Ms.
Rosenzweig
specializes in registration, prosecution and enforcement of trademarks
and
designs, including selection, clearance, development and management of
international trademark and domain name portfolios, IP licensing,
anti-counterfeiting and enforcement issues, policing the unauthorized
use or infringement
of clients' rights. Ms. Rosenzweig has advised Fortune 500
multinational
companies and leading Israeli companies dealing in apparel, the
electronics
sector, hi-tech and more.
Hanni Rosenzweig has lived in the USA,
Germany, and Israel,
and is fluent in all three languages. She is a graduate of the Tel Aviv
University Law Faculty (L.L.B. 1995); a graduate of the Tel Aviv
University
Film and Television Department (B.A. 1985); a member of the Israel Bar
Association (1995); and a member of the International Trademark
Association
(INTA).

Ellen Shankman, Esq.
Ellen B. Shankman, Esq. has more than twenty years experience in Trademark and
Intellectual Property Law. Ms. Shankman specializes in international
branding,
trademark and trade name counseling, including the development and
management
of international trademark portfolios, for technology and other
companies. Ms.
Shankman is admitted to practice before the Israel, New York,
Massachusetts and
Maryland Courts, as well as before the U.S. Federal and Supreme
Courts.
Ms. Shankman
represents the Israel
ISOC, the administrative body responsible for Domain Name allocation
under the
.IL gTLD . Ellen is currently a member of the Policy Council of the
Generic
Domain Name Supporting Organization of ICANN representing the
Intellectual
Property Constituency and a member of the prestigious INTA Internet
Committee.
Ellen has served as a member of several Trademark and Internet
Subcommittees
and is the recipient of the 2002 INTA's first ever Volunteer Service
Award for
the Advancement of the Association for her work in the Internet area.
